Role Summary: We are recruiting for a Senior Associate to join our Securities Selection team in our Active Equities department. The successful candidate will be joining a domain team which focuses on companies within the Global Consumer sector. Reporting to the Managing Director, Security Selection, the Senior Associate is responsible for conducting sector focused, deep bottom-up fundamental research primarily on investment ideas and current portfolio holdings. The position can be based out of our New York, Toronto or London offices. The Active Equities (“AE”) department invests in large-cap public and pre-IPO equities in North America, Europe, Asia and LATAM. The strategy employs bottom-up and deep fundamental research insights to create a concentrated market-neutral portfolio of high conviction long and short investments. The Security Selection team has a global structure with the focus of generating differentiated long and short insights by leveraging specific domain level expertise.
